Wakina what set up are you using for jigging reel -pole -line thanks
My jigging setup is a Falcon BuCoo - 6' 6" Med action rod paired with a Daiwa Fuego 2500SH spinning reel spooled with (don’t laugh) 30# Western Filament blue Tuf-Line XP braid which is like 8# mono in diameter and was left over from filling trolling reels. I love the rod and was fortunate enough to have had a friend that worked for the rod manufacturer and got it and 2 Ultra Lights that I use for perch rods at his cost & they are all American made to boot. I can’t give you any testaments on the Daiwa reel yet as it has not been used and was bought over the winter to replace a Cabela’s Tournament ZX reel that finally died after a long fish catching career.

I do not care for the Power Pro Braid as I feel it is to flat and allows the line to cut into itself on the spool to easily causing head aches to happen and cuss words to be spoken. Now with that being said, I do think Power Pro is a very good line for those who don’t have those problems. All of the legitimate spectra lines are made under the Honeywell patent who discovered the material so they are all strong and meet the breaking strength and the no stretch qualities the spectra lines are noted for. The only differences are in the actual manufacturing as to how they braid the fibers together. I do use an 18" leader of 10# mono to attach the jig to the main line as it helps with stealth if that is even necessary and provides a weak link in the rod to jig that can be broke off instead of running over the reef with the engine running.
